Flames N Games Pro Hula Hoops. Fold-down Travel Hula Hoop + Velcro Strap. High quality travel hula hoop made in the UK by us Flames 'N Games and sold in thousands around the world! * Hoop Specs: Weight: 640gr (22.6oz), Diameter: 100cm (39inces), Tube Thickness: 25mm (1inch).

Lovely hoop with perfect weight for hula hooping without getting bruised
I love this hoop. It isn't so heavy that it bruises me, but is heavy enough to make it easy to keep it going. I would point out that there is a tiny label advising you not to twist the hoop to open it up in the first place. I nearly didn't notice the label and would have ruined the hoop straight off if I had proceeded to try and open the hoop up by manipulating it. You need to undo the join by pressing a little catch in, and then you can proceed to open it up, try to get it into a circle, and then put it together at the join again. It wasn't that easy, but I did it, and it is now perfect for me. Have to say that I don't think I will take it apart again now that I have got it into a big hoop, so can't comment on how easy that would be.
